#3878e1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3878e1 is composed of 22% red, 47.1%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.1% cyan, 46.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 217.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 55.1%. #3878e1 color hex could be obtained by blending #70f0ff with #0000c3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3878e1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3878e1 has RGB values of R:56, G:120,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 3700961.

Shades and Tints of #3878e1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3878e1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878b92 is the less saturated color, while #1e72fb is the most saturated one.
